HAP Trading's Q3 2014 Portfolio in Review

As of Q3 2014, HAP Trading held 1,327 positions worth $2.53B, down 6.3% from $2.7B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 31% of the portfolio.

HAP Trading withdrew a net $126M in Q3 2014, closing 346 positions and reducing 220 holdings. Its most notable exit was Weyerhaeuser, an estimated $260M position sold in full.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Miscellaneous at 36% of assets, up from 32% a quarter earlier, followed by Energy and Healthcare.

Against the trend, HAP Trading opened a new position in Tri Pointe Homes worth $47.2M.
